Jenkins可以和监督员一起监督吗?

我在Ubuntu EC2微型实例上运行Jenkins CI(这是唯一运行的)。

每隔一段时间,OOM杀手罢工,这是一个真正的痛苦(我已经configurationjenkins内存使用率到最低限度)。

我可以使用主pipe(或类似的?)再次旋转jenkins?

如果是这样,主piperun脚本会是什么样子?

如果服务突然结束,下面将重新启动该服务,并为java VM强制分配512M的RAM。 根据您的RAM的.5或.75来调整。 你需要一些空闲的RAM来caching所有的工作空间。

 [program:jenkins] command = /usr/bin/java -Xms512m -Xmx512m -Xmsn512m -server -Djava.net.preferIPv4Stack=true -jar /usr/share/jenkins/jenkins.war --webroot=/var/cache/jenkins/war --httpPort=8080 --ajp13Port=-1 stdout_logfile = syslog redirect_stderr = true user = jenkins